Making Sense of Automation

First, let’s get the basics out of the way: process automation uses technology to perform tasks without human intervention. Think of it as your personal assistant—one that never tires, makes fewer mistakes, and works around the clock!

By automating repetitive and time-consuming tasks, organizations can streamline operations. What’s more, employees are liberated from mundane chores and can focus on tasks that require their creative flair and critical thinking. Real-World Impacts

Industries across the board are witnessing the magic of automation. For instance, in the manufacturing sector, robotic assembly lines have brought efficiency to a whole new level. Think of automated customer service chatbots that respond 24/7, providing instant responses and freeing up human agents for more complicated queries.
